Overview This interview was recorded as part of a project to celebrate of 125 years of Women's Suffrage in New Zealand. In this interview Shani shares her interests and passions as a child growing up in Invercargill and how her interest in art lead to her vocation as a Florist. She shares her journey starting with an after school job at Tudor House Florist, to going to Wellington where she took exams and took part in competition work. She returned to Invercargill where she eventually purchased her own...
